Barn siding repl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ated barn siding and installing new material to restore the structure’s exterior. This process typically includes carefully detaching the existing siding, inspecting the underlying framework for any issues, and then applying new siding that matches the original style or meets specific aesthetic preferences. The goal is to improve the barn’s appearance while also enhancing its durability and protection against the elements. Professionals ensure that the siding is properly installed to prevent issues such as water intrusion, pest infiltration, and further structural damage.
One of the primary problems addressed by barn siding replacement is weather-related deterioration. Over time, exposure to moisture, wind, and temperature fluctuations can cause siding to warp, crack, or rot. This damage not only affects the visual appeal of the barn but can also compromise the integrity of the entire structure. Replacing old or damaged siding helps prevent costly repairs down the line by maintaining a weather-tight exterior. Additionally, siding replacement can improve energy efficiency by reducing drafts and heat loss, especially in barns that are used for storage or housing animals.

Material Costs - The cost of siding materials for barn replacements typically ranges from $2 to $7 per square foot, depending on the material chosen, such as wood, vinyl, or metal. For a standard barn, material expenses can vary significantly based on size and quality.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for barn siding replacement usually fall between $1,500 and $4,500 for an average-sized structure, but prices can vary based on complexity and location. Skilled contractors may charge a flat fee or hourly rates, influencing the overall project cost. Contact local service providers for tailored quotes.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al of old siding, disposal fees, and repairs to the underlying structure, which can add $500 to $2,000 or more. These expenses depend on the barn’s condition and the scope of prep work needed before new siding installation. Local contractors can assess and estimate these potential charges.
Project Cost Range - Overall, barn siding replacement costs typically range from $3,000 to $10,000, depending on size, material, and labor. Larger or more complex projects tend toward the higher end of the spectrum, while smaller barns may be less expensive.
